Performance and Rota Co-ordinator

Band 4

Job overview

We are seeking a highly professional and supportive individual to join our Pathology department. This position involves providing a comprehensive and confidential administrative and secretarial service, ensuring all tasks are prioritised and completed efficiently.

The successful candidate will be responsible for delivering a professional and supportive rota service. You will provide effective, confidential, and comprehensive administrative and secretarial support to the Pathology department. The role requires a high degree of organisation, diplomacy, tact, and sensitivity as you will manage documents of a highly confidential nature.

Acting as the first point of contact for all communication, both internal and external, you will handle all rota queries and create or produce performance reports. Your role will also include providing administrative support to the quality management system (QMS). Additionally, when required, you will offer senior medical secretarial and administrative support across the service unit, including assisting Pathology Consultants.

The ideal candidate will have strong organisational skills and excellent communication abilities. A high level of discretion and confidentiality is crucial, along with proficiency in handling sensitive documents. Experience in administrative support within a medical or pathology setting is advantageous.

Main duties of the job

You will manage and communicate rotas for pathology departments, coordinating with Departmental and Operational leads to ensure full service cover. As the main point of contact for Health Roster and rota issues, you'll implement rotas fairly and in compliance with regulations. Responsibilities include handling staff queries, supporting an auditable system for shift swaps and leave applications, and maintaining accurate records of absences and training. You'll also extract and present performance data monthly, monitor Q-Pulse duties, and perform administrative tasks related to the quality management system.

As part of our commitment to supporting our employees we offer a range of benefits including:

  • Generous annual leave entitlement starting at 27 days and increasing to 29 days after five years of service and 33 days after 10 years of service, in addition to the national Bank Holidays (pro-rata for part time staff);
  • Membership of the NHS Pension Scheme;
  • Flexible working opportunities;
  • Enhanced hourly rates for unsociable hours e.g. night shifts, weekends, bank holidays;
  • Opportunities for career development and training to help you progress in your role;
  • Wellbeing support and activities to promote a healthy work environment;
  • Access to our in-house physiotherapy service;
  • On-site canteens offering subsidised meals;
  • Subsidised staff parking (currently free);
  • Free Stagecoach Bus Travel to and from work within Cambridgeshire and Peterborough
